About this work
Description
This publication describes cardiology in Barbados from the earliest beginnings, from a single piece of equipment, an Electrocardiograph machine, and a single assistant to a Department of Invasive Cardiology, with a highly successful open-heart surgical programme, and a refitting of a state of the art cardiology suite now in progress; and parallel developments in prevention, with a highly successful Heart Foundation and Cardiac Rehabilitation Centre.
